| /** |
| * @file |
| * @brief ARCv2 system fatal error handler |
| * |
| * This module provides the _SysFatalErrorHandler() routine for ARCv2 BSPs. |
| */ |
| |
| #include <nanokernel.h> |
| #include <toolchain.h> |
| #include <sections.h> |
| |
| #ifdef CONFIG_PRINTK |
| #include <misc/printk.h> |
| #define PRINTK(...) printk(__VA_ARGS__) |
| #else |
| #define PRINTK(...) |
| #endif |
| |
| #ifdef CONFIG_MICROKERNEL |
| extern void _TaskAbort(void); |
| static inline void nonEssentialTaskAbort(void) |
| { |
| PRINTK("Fatal fault in task ! Aborting task.\n"); |
| _TaskAbort(); |
| } |
| #define NON_ESSENTIAL_TASK_ABORT() nonEssentialTaskAbort() |
| #else |
| #define NON_ESSENTIAL_TASK_ABORT() \ |
| do {/* nothing */ \ |
| } while ((0)) |
| #endif |
| |
| /** |
| * |
| * @brief Fatal error handler |
| * |
| * This routine implements the corrective action to be taken when the system |
| * detects a fatal error. |
| * |
| * This sample implementation attempts to abort the current thread and allow |
| * the system to continue executing, which may permit the system to continue |
| * functioning with degraded capabilities. |
| * |
| * System designers may wish to enhance or substitute this sample |
| * implementation to take other actions, such as logging error (or debug) |
| * information to a persistent repository and/or rebooting the system. |
| * |
| * @param reason the fatal error reason |
| * @param pEsf pointer to exception stack frame |
| * |
| * @return N/A |
| */ |
| void _SysFatalErrorHandler(unsigned int reason, const NANO_ESF * pEsf) |
| { |
| nano_context_type_t curCtx = sys_execution_context_type_get(); |
| |
| ARG_UNUSED(reason); |
| ARG_UNUSED(pEsf); |
| |
| if ((curCtx == NANO_CTX_ISR) || _is_thread_essential()) { |
| PRINTK("Fatal fault in %s ! Spinning...\n", |
| NANO_CTX_ISR == curCtx |
| ? "ISR" |
| : NANO_CTX_FIBER == curCtx ? "essential fiber" |
| : "essential task"); |
| for (;;) |
| ; /* spin forever */ |
| } |
| |
| if (NANO_CTX_FIBER == curCtx) { |
| PRINTK("Fatal fault in fiber ! Aborting fiber.\n"); |
| fiber_abort(); |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| NON_ESSENTIAL_TASK_ABORT(); |
| } |
